Имя: Пароль:
1C
1C 7.7
v7: Торговля и склад: ошибка БД или...
0 DCKiller
 
08.10.14
14:41
Ситуация: имеется номенклатура, по одной из партий которой, в частности, делаются расходы/перемещения. Если по ней сформировать ведомость по партиям ТМЦ в разрезе партий и документов движения, то по одной из партий можно увидеть следующую картину: после ряда расходов, переоценок и перемещений имеется документ перемещения, который по данной партии списывает номенклатуру в 0. А сразу же следом за этим перемещением - отчет ККМ (организация торгует в розницу), который опять-таки делает движение с участием этой партии! И далее остаток по партии идет, как вы понимаете, уже с минусом. Но ведь на момент его проведения по этой партии данного товара уже нет в наличии. При этом, когда перепроводил этот отчет ККМ, он показал при отладке, что остаток этого товара по этой партии на момент проведения не равен 0. Что это такое?
1 Ёпрст
 
гуру
08.10.14
15:03
жуколов знает, что это
2 DCKiller
 
08.10.14
15:04
(1) жуколов говорит, что при списания партии все путем, см. (0).
3 ildary
 
08.10.14
15:11
(2) УРБД или подобные вещи есть?
4 Масянька
 
08.10.14
15:14
(2) Склады правильные в док-ах? Перемещение в 0 - куда перемещает? Отчет ККМ с какого склада списывает?
5 ildary
 
08.10.14
15:30
И еще - на копии, обработанной ТиИ проблема сохраняется?
6 DCKiller
 
08.10.14
17:15
(3) Нет
(4) Учет по партиям ведется на отдельном регистре, на котором нет складов. Мне непонятно, почему ведомость по партиям на дату отчета ККМ показывает остаток 0, а при проведении остаток равен 1?

(5) ТИИ не делал по одной причине: на копии этой базы уже запускалось ТИИ, продолжалось оно неделю... а потом у фирмы отрубили свет, и чем кончилось дело, в итоге непонятно. База жутко засранная, ведется еще чуть ли не с 2007 года, за это время никто никаких сверток не делал.
7 Ёпрст
 
гуру
08.10.14
17:26
да блин, дет сад
тупым примитивным запросом 1с смотрится останки на позицию дока и привет, итоги выгрузить в тз и поглядеть.
8 Ёпрст
 
гуру
08.10.14
17:27
че там есть вообще.
9 Масянька
 
08.10.14
17:27
(6) Речь точно о 7.7?
10 Ёпрст
 
гуру
08.10.14
17:28
смотрим, по каким наборам измерений высчитывается останки по партиям и там и там.. думаем.
11 DCKiller
 
08.10.14
17:28
(7) я это с самого начала ветки пытаюсь донести. Видит она на начало проведения документа остатки! В кол-ве 1 штука по этой партии. А ведомость говорит 0!
12 Масянька
 
08.10.14
17:39
(11) Если речь о 7.7: для партий есть МОЛ (в принципе тот же самый склад). В Ведомости по партиям в детализации поставь галки у МОЛ, док-ов движения - сделай отчет и посмотри.
13 DCKiller
 
08.10.14
17:48
(12) Там МОЛ у всех складов пустой.
14 пипец
 
08.10.14
17:50
а может был полный ... я бы универсальным отчетом посмотрел унирегом
15 КонецЦикла
 
08.10.14
17:50
Может быть есть пересорт в регистре? Сделай тупо выгрузить итоги, поставь только фильтр по номенклатуре, фирме.
16 DCKiller
 
08.10.14
17:52
(15) Нет, пересортицу там не проводили.

Короче, я так понял, что-то с базой не то. Надо все-таки лечить...
17 DCKiller
 
08.10.14
17:52
(14) Нет, не было, совершенно точно.
18 пипец
 
08.10.14
17:52
ТиС при включенных молах и при торговле "розница"/"опт" - та еще байда
19 пипец
 
08.10.14
17:53
поставить на копии на быстром сервере на ТиИ а не на томчоестьс2007года ;))
20 DCKiller
 
08.10.14
17:55
(19) Вот железяки-то у них как раз апгрейдили чаще, чем делали свертку базы :)
21 КонецЦикла
 
08.10.14
17:56
(18) По сравнению с УТ прозрачная и легкомодифицируемая конфига для работы...  :)
22 Масянька
 
08.10.14
17:58
(13) Плохо.
Посмотри скрин http://saveimg.ru/show-image.php?id=c2c79c89b288f7def6aa5a9c8b997ce1
23 Масянька
 
08.10.14
17:59
(21) Полностью соглашусь. Порядок в ведении (остатки, партии) и все норм.
24 DCKiller
 
08.10.14
18:00
(22) И?
25 Масянька
 
08.10.14
18:00
Еще (как вариант) открой свою номенклатуры в справочнике и по кнопке "Остатки" посмотри, что там. Если есть минуса - алес капут...
26 Масянька
 
08.10.14
18:02
(24) Что "И"?
Ты цифры видел в остатках?
По док-ам: приход 2 шт на опт, перемещение 2 шт на розницу и списание с розницы 2 шт.
27 DCKiller
 
08.10.14
18:08
(26) Почему по реализации идет приход 2 единицы?
28 пипец
 
08.10.14
18:10
+ а если еще и возвраты - то сливай воду туши свет ...
29 Масянька
 
08.10.14
18:10
(27) Думай Чапай, думай (С)
Потому что регистры так построены :)
Кстати, а в Остатках просто 2 шт.
30 Масянька
 
08.10.14
18:11
(28) О, да!
31 DCKiller
 
08.10.14
18:15
(25) Сейчас у меня базы нет под рукой. Завтра посмотрю.
32 palpetrovich
 
08.10.14
18:22
(31) Перемещние двигает Партии?  это что, в типовом Тис-е так?
33 Кукуев
 
09.10.14
09:11
(32) Не это? (из типовой ТиС, документ Перемещение ТМЦ, часть кода)

    Если (Склад.МОЛ     <> СкладПолучатель.МОЛ)  
    или  (Фирма <> ФирмаПолучатель) или (Склад.РозничныйСклад = 1) или (СкладПолучатель.РозничныйСклад = 1)
    Тогда
        СпишемПартии = 1;
    Иначе    
        СпишемПартии = 0;
    КонецЕсли;

и далее...

    Если СпишемПартии = 1 Тогда
        // партии ТМЦ
        глСписаниеПартийТМЦ(Контекст,ТаблицаДокумента,СписокПараметров,ВремПартииНаличие,ТаблСписПартий,ТаблСписПартийКом);
    КонецЕсли;
34 Масянька
 
09.10.14
09:22
(32) Ты - удивлен?
35 DCKiller
 
09.10.14
11:01
(25) Случилось именно то, что вы и предполагали. Минуса есть...
36 Масянька
 
09.10.14
11:05
(35) Туши свет, бросай гранату...
Пока не выровняются минуса в остатках - будет полный бред.
Рекомендую - свертку, выверку остатков.
37 Масянька
 
09.10.14
11:06
+ (36) Как вариант - восстановление ГП. Но - всего лишь - как вариант. Если получится выровнять ГП, а минуса не уйдут - сворачивай.
38 DCKiller
 
09.10.14
12:02
(37) один хрен, как и ТИИ, дело не одной недели... У них ГП еще в незапамятные времена была нарушена.
39 Масянька
 
09.10.14
12:08
(38) Сворачивай и наводи порядок.
40 пипец
 
09.10.14
17:39
есть документ - "универсальный двигатель регистров" - я бы к рехнам все списал нафинг  и обработкой сделал ввод остатков
ЗЫ и было бы счастье
41 Злопчинский
 
09.10.14
19:48
и еще - в ведомости по партиям колонки "приход "и "расход" - это не приход и расход - это ОБОРОТ по приходу и оборот по расходу.